Tigres Del Licey was founded in 1907 & is one of 2 teams that play their home games in Santo Domingo. They share a stadium, Estadio Quisqueya, with the other Santo Domingo team.

Over the next 16 years, Licey became so dominant that an agreement was made among the three other competing teams (
Los Muchachos,
San Carlos and
Delco Lite) to form a new team, composed of their best players, in order to beat Licey. This team, called "
Leones del Escogido" ( Lions of the Chosen one ), still exists, and the teams share the same stadium in Santo Domingo.
Anyway, last year Licey had the best record in the league at 34-16, despite having the 2nd youngest team in the league, with an average age of 26.8.
The team included Major Leaguers such as Elly De La Cruz, Oneil Cruz & Albert Abreu, & former MLB players such as the 37 y/o Emilio Bonifácio, who has been playing for Licey since 2006, & Hansel Robles who has been pitching quite well in the Mexican Independent League.
